RYE, N.H., Feb. 5, 2021 /PRNewswire/ To mark National Cancer Prevention Day on Feb. 4, the National Cancer Prevention Workshop welcomed more than 70 speakers for a virtual workshop that was viewed by students, legislators, physicians, nurse and public health professionals.
To mark the day, state flags were flown at the capitols of Virginia, Michigan and New Hampshire and at the U.S. Capitol. When we founded National Cancer Prevention Day in 2013, we had no way of understanding how many would embrace it, said Less Cancer Founder Bill Couzens. Our workshop has grown to include global participants from over 10 countries. The impact lasts all year as thousands of students register for the training on Coursera.

RYE, N.H., Feb. 1, 2021 /PRNewswire/ The National Cancer Prevention Workshop typically is an event on Capitol Hill on National Cancer Prevention Day that educates students, legislators, and provides continuing education credits for physicians, nurse and public health professionals. The 2021 event will be virtual and live streamed on the Less Cancer Facebook page beginning at 9 a.m. on Feb. 4. Our bipartisan focus is on cancer prevention, not politics, said Less Cancer Founder Bill Couzens. We have one of our most dynamic lineups ever with more than 70 presenters including physicians, nurses, scientists, public health professionals, legislators, advocates and educators.
